Item Title
Mare Island Naval Shipyard, Magazine, Corbett Road, southwest end of Kieper Road, Vallejo, Solano County, CA

Location
southwest end of Kieper Road, Vallejo, CA

Find maps of Vallejo, CA


Created/Published
Documentation compiled after 1933.

Notes
Survey number HABS CA-1543-CQ
Building/structure dates: 1942 initial construction
National Register Number: 75002103
Significance: This magazine structure (Building No. A-210), built in 1942, is considered significant for its association with United States (U.S.) Naval history and the Mare Island Naval Shipyard (MINSY), the first Naval installation on the West Coast of the U.S. This warehouse is a contributing element of the successful base operations at MINSY. It is a representative example of magazine design, construction methods and materials used at MINSY during the World War II era, and it is one of at least seven identical magazines built at this base in the same year.
